A couple hours into practice we have a mandatory fire safety meeting where everyone is reminded how we keep this flow practice safe. New ones get a thorough lesson in the precautions. Then we light up.

Always a show-stopper, fire-breathing is a dangerous stunt that requires much practice in a safe setting. Eric Redfern has been working hard on his technique.


Krysta has been coming to the Monday Night Flow Jam to practice her acro skills but this week she was persuaded to give the fans a try and the results were stunning. Fans are an elegant form of fire flow and with her dance skills, you’d never know it was her first fire performance.



Picture
Picture
Meanwhile inside, Midian was practicing his knife throwing. 
Picture
Jack Jack is the group recorder. He videos each performance and posts them to the group’s YouTube page.

Members can review their own videos and see what they might want to change or what works best. Sometimes members will critique each other and the feedback is invaluable.  Then there’s always the fact that it’s YouTube - a video with many views is always a good sign.

This is just a small sample of what goes on here every Monday night. Mike uses tires also as a film studio and sound stage for “unconventional filming and exquisite sets.” He has produced everything from music videos and shorts to documentaries and feature films. He has plans to start an improv theater in August at Tires.
